Fatal: unknown service: //tcp
Winfried Neessen
wn at neessen.net
Mo Feb 12 20:00:24 CET 2018
Hi,
so... jetzt hatte ich ein wenig Zeit mir den Code genau durchzulesen.
> ,---
> | /* find_inet_port - translate numerical or symbolic service name */
> |
> | int find_inet_port(const char *service, const char *protocol)
> | {
> | struct servent *sp;
> | int port;
> |
> | if (alldig(service) && (port = atoi(service)) != 0) {
> | if (port < 0 || port > 65535)
> | msg_fatal("bad port number: %s", service);
> | return (htons(port));
> | } else {
> | if ((sp = getservbyname(service, protocol)) == 0)
> | msg_fatal("unknown service: %s/%s", service, protocol);
> | return (sp->s_port);
> | }
> | }
> `---
Der Fehler wird geworfen, wenn getservbyname() fehlschlaegt. Und getservbyname()
liest den Service in Frage aus der /etc/services aus. Mein Tipp waere, dass Deine
Postfix Instanz im chroot() laeuft und die /etc/services nicht sauber nach /var/spool/postfix/etc
kopiert wurde oder die services Datei darin korrupt ist.
Winni
-------------- nächster Teil --------------
Ein Dateianhang mit Binärdaten wurde abgetrennt...
Dateiname : signature.asc
Dateityp : application/pgp-signature
Dateigröße : 833 bytes
Beschreibung: Message signed with OpenPGP
URL : <https://listi.jpberlin.de/pipermail/postfixbuch-users/attachments/20180212/2bc1709c/attachment.asc>
Mehr Informationen über die Mailingliste Postfixbuch-users